Before that happens, October is a good time to check a few important things before your initial startup for the heating season to ensure your Electric or Gas furnace is working properly. Here are some simple suggestions.
1. Check your filter. If you have a disposable filter remove the old and replace it with a clean replacement. Make sure it is the proper size that your furnace manufacturer’s calls for. If you have a washable filter, wash according to manufacturer’s directions, and allow it to dry completely before replacing it back into the filter compartment.
2. Inspect all your registers and return air grills making sure they are open and not blocked. These should never be closed or blocked. This restricts air flow to your HVAC system, which could create performance issues or overheat the system. If you want to close off areas in your home that are unused, make sure you never close off more than 20% of your heating and cooling system registers.
3. Make sure the surrounding area of your furnace is clean and clear. You should never store flammable or combustible material items such as rags, wood, paint, gasoline, or cleaners around your furnace. Look at the front of your furnace and give it a good dusting if needed.
4. Mark your calendar MONTHLY to check your filter(s), making sure it is not dirty and we suggest changing it out at least every 3 months. Also, this a good time to check the batteries in your smoke and carbon monoxide detectors. Test your detectors to make sure they are working properly and give them a dusting as well.
Now that you have checked a few of these important things, turn your furnace on. Let it run and make sure it is working and warming correctly.
